Encoding scheme, which converts arbitrary binary data into a 64-character
subset of US ASCII. The encoded data is 33% larger than the original data.
Challenge Authentication Protocol. Extends the PAP procedure by
introducing advanced elements of security.
Domain Name System. Defines the structure of Internet names and their
association with IP addresses.
Connect One’s Internet Controller for embedded Internet connectivity.
Internet Control Message Protocol. Network layer Internet protocol that
reports errors and provides other information relevant to IP packet processing.
Internet Protocol. Provides for transmitting blocks of data, called datagrams,
from sources to destinations, which are hosts identified by fixed length
addresses. Also provides for fragmentation and reassemble of long datagrams,
if necessary.
Internet Protocol Control Protocol. Establishes and configures the Internet
Protocol over PPP. Also negotiates Van Jacobson TCP/IP header compression
with PPP.
Internet Service Provider. Commercial company that provides Internet
access to end (mostly PC) users through a dial-up connection.
Local Area Network. HIGH-speed, LOW-error data network covering a
relatively small geographic area (up to a few thousand meters).
Link Control Protocol. Negotiates data link characteristics and tests the
integrity of the link.
10-Mbps baseband Ethernet specification using two pairs of twisted-pair
cabling (Category 3, 4, or 5): one pair for transmitting data and the other for
receiving data.
Connect One's Internet extension to the industry-standard Hayes AT
command set. Supports simplified Internet connectivity commands in the
spirit of the AT syntax.
